Former SDIG sentenced for aiding suspect in Vidya murder case

The Vavuniya High Court has sentenced former Senior Deputy Inspector General of Police (SDIG) Lalith Jayasinghe to four years of rigorous imprisonment for facilitating the escape of Mahalingam Shashikumar alias Swiss Kumar, the main suspect in the gang rape and murder of 18-year-old schoolgirl S. Vidya in Punguduthivu in 2015.

The court announced the verdict while addressing charges related to Jayasinghe's actions that aided and abetted Shashikumar's escape from police custody.

Senior State Counsel Nishanth Nagaratnam led the prosecution in this case. Jayasinghe was accused of orchestrating the release of the suspect after local residents had apprehended him and handed him over to the police.

In 2017, seven individuals, including Swiss Kumar, were sentenced to death by a three-judge bench of the Jaffna High Court for the murder of Vidya Sivaloganathan.
